Bars nearby Shop No. 1, Ground Floor, Al Khail Mall, Latifa Bint Hamdan St, Al Quoz 4 - Dubai - United Arab Emirates

Marina Store

Approximately 0.3 km away
Address: 9 24 A St - Dubai - United Arab Emirates

the new grand mall

Approximately 0.58 km away
Address: qauz - Dubai - United Arab Emirates